    If you're filling it to capacity on a regular basis, I think the Zafira seats are a bit flimsy, to be honest. I've had an older Galaxy, an Espace and now a C8, which all have proper seats. I personally wouldn't choose a car with the fold-down type seats. And the Zafira rear seats are right up against the back window. Also, if you have child seats to put in, then the 2/1 split on the middle row could be a pain.

    I think I'd go for a Sharan if I were buying now (if they still have the full seats, and not the foldy ones that the Galaxy now has).

    I also like the look of the Hyundai i80, but have no idea what the reviews are like, or how well they hold their value, etc.

    snowmen wrote: »
    had a look at the toyota verso on the internet - I like the reliability of toyotas but it says that the back 2 seats are very small. Anyone had any experience of this car?

    The seats in question are a bit on the small side for adults on a long journey but perfectly adequate for children or short journeys but the benefit is a smaller more manageable sized car around town.
